Ejector Pump Installation in Framingham, MA
Ejector pump installation services are essential for property owners dealing with basement or lower-level plumbing challenges, especially when gravity drainage isn’t sufficient. These systems help move wastewater from areas below the main sewer line, such as finished basements or lower floors, by using a pump to elevate sewage and greywater to the main drain. Projects typically involve installing new ejector pumps for additional bathroom or laundry room additions, replacing outdated units, or upgrading existing systems to improve reliability and performance. Homeowners often want to understand the specific location requirements, power needs, and maintenance considerations before proceeding with installation.
Before requesting ejector pump installation, property owners should consider the layout of their plumbing system and the location of the main sewer line. It’s important to evaluate whether the existing foundation and space accommodate the pump and associated piping, as well as to understand local building codes and electrical requirements. Proper planning ensures the system functions efficiently and minimizes potential issues such as backups or leaks. Consulting with a professional can help clarify these factors and ensure the installation aligns with the property’s specific needs.

Ejector Pump Installation Questions
What is an ejector pump used for? An ejector pump helps remove wastewater from basement bathrooms, laundry rooms, or other areas below the main sewer line, ensuring proper drainage.
How do I know if an ejector pump is needed? An ejector pump is typically required when plumbing fixtures are located below the main sewer line or in areas where gravity drainage isn't possible.
What types of properties benefit from ejector pump installation? Homes with finished basements, basement bathrooms, or additional living spaces often require ejector pumps for effective waste removal.
What should property owners consider before installing an ejector pump? It's important to evaluate the location, plumbing layout, and local building codes to ensure proper installation and operation.
